Well, just my $0.02, but last night, while doing some heavy cpu/io
stuff, I noticed that _ULE is in action - I was running mencoder, xmms,
ftp'ing a file locally (100mbit), using a handful of xterm's, and my
usual batch of stuff (netscape/mozilla, gaim, etc) - and I noticed the
machine (even though it was heavily loaded) was VERY responsive, and I
hardly even noticed any load on it at all. Now, under SCHED_4BSD, I
definitely would have noticed.. I know because I went back to 4BSD for
a few days when trying to hunt down a bug, and that's when I realized
there really is a difference..
But, ymmv..
